**TICKET: QuickSuggest vault locked — autocomplete index rebuild blocked**

For the weekly eng sync: the QuickSuggest autocomplete index has degraded to ~900ms p95 since Tuesday. The rebuild job cannot start because the secrets vault holding the indexer credentials re-sealed during the Harrowgate datacenter failover. Nobody on the current rotation has unsealed it before, so documenting here. Unseal via the ops console, select the indexer keyring, and supply the recovery passphrase, which is the following.

unlock words, bawef-kahap: sorax-sorir-quenys-aldok

Attendees: M. Corlan, T. Esperly, D. Venn. Agenda: launch plan for the Lumora analytics suite. Marketing confirmed a staged release beginning in Harwick, followed by the Delmere corridor. Finance flagged that promotional discounting must not exceed 12% of first-quarter revenue projections. Tooling and support budgets were approved pending a revised headcount estimate from D. Venn. Pricing tiers remain under embargo until the board signs off. The agreed strategic framing is summarized in the confidential note that follows.

board note of yahig-yahif: Silmirox Works plans to raise the Aldius list price by 18.5 percent in January. The steering committee signed off on a budget of $141.9 million for Project Tamix. The renewal with Eliysek Logistics closes at $114.1 million a year, 18.9 percent below the last contract. Project Gordor slips by a full year because of the supplier delay.

### Ticket: Catalogue import sign-off needed

Heads up, plugin folks — the Bookhenge catalogue import API is changing: records now arrive pre-deduplicated, so your plugins shouldn't re-merge them. We've tested against the Marrowfield sample set and everything looks clean. Update your manifests to schema v3 before the cutover. This change ships once we get sign-off from the import pipeline owner.

approver of tawip-bagap = Holdor Silath

Quarterly Planning Note — Cash-Flow Forecast, Ostermark Logistics

Sales leads: Q2 forecast shows a cash trough in week 7 driven by the Penhallow fleet renewal. Collections targets tighten accordingly — DSO must drop to 42 days. Prioritise invoicing on Bramford contracts; defer non-critical credit extensions. Revised targets ship Monday from Ivo Castellan's team. The forecast assumes the plan outlined below.

management briefing: Headcount on the Belix team goes from 60 to 93 by the end of November. Gross margin on Belix came in at 23 percent against a plan of 47 percent.